what else for a rousch kit for an 2003

Do i need cam bolts? Should I get drop shackles? I have 3 inch now on the stock 03 leafs. Can I use the 3 in drop shackles too or should I use the stock or get 2 inch?

Also do I have to do anything with the pinion angle with this kit? I did some searches and I think that you need to flip the spacer / washer or something, I did not really understand so if someone could clarify I appreciate it.

Use the stock shackles. The Roush leafs will give you the correct drop. More than likely adding drop shackles to the Roush springs will cause the rear to ride on the stops. If the Roush kit does not include end links you will need those front and rear. May also need pinion shims.

Lots of folks are running the Roush with 2" shackles. Shouldn't be a problem. Cam bolts should be in the kit.

I'll let you know. Mine is supposed to be here next week.

I had to flip the stock shim 180 when I installed shackles on my '03. Had a vibration at 25mph. Some remove the shim, some flip it. some leave it alone. Your mileage may very.

Cam bolts come with the kit as do new bump stops. It's a very complete kit. Dropped it basically 2/3 from stock (on an '04). With the stock shackles (which is what I still have) there is still a rake to the truck. I think a 2-3" drop shackle may make the rear sit lower than the front. I'm sure a 3" will. 1-2" drop shackle would make it level if that's the look you're going for.
